xtrips Posted June 4, 2023 Share Posted June 4, 2023 Hello, Is there a tool/app/setting that will help my server recover from losing its ip address after a power surge? Each time there is a power surge the server remains working thanks to the UPS but when the LAN comes back alive it does not get its LAN address back. A fixed Ip is set on the server and also on the router using the MAC address. Nevertheless only disconnecting the Ethernet plug and reconnecting it and then resetting my router helps it recover the ip address. Thanks Quote Link to comment
Frank1940 Posted June 4, 2023 Share Posted June 4, 2023 What are you calling a power surge? If if it is a momentary power outage, I would be considering plugging the router into a battery protected socket on the UPS. It is also possible that the switch (if you have one) between the router and and server might also need UPS protection. Quote Link to comment
xtrips Posted June 4, 2023 Author Share Posted June 4, 2023 I meant power outage, yes. The router is not in the vicinity of the UPS. I have many devices connected to the LAN and WiFi and they all recover from power outages with a connection to the internet. Unraid is the only thing that needs intervention. Quote Link to comment
